Salsa

Salsa is a dance that originated in Cuba and is now popular in many countries around the world. The basic steps of the Salsa are quite simple and easy to learn, making it a popular choice for those who want to learn to dance.

Salsa-dance

Salsa has its origins in the Cuban Son, a style of music and dance that was popular in Cuba in the early 20th century. The Son was a fusion of African and Spanish music and dance, and the Salsa is an evolution of this style. Salsa is characterized by its fast, lively rhythm and its use of Latin American music and dance moves.

The Salsa is danced in a 4/4 time signature, with the lead dancer taking the first step on the first beat of the music. The basic steps of the Salsa are quite simple and consist of a series of side steps and turns. The lead dancer typically improvises their steps, while the follower mirrors their movements.

Salsa is typically danced with a partner, but can also be danced solo. Salsa can be danced to a wide variety of music, including Latin American, Caribbean, and even pop music.

Merengue

Merengue is a folk dance from the Dominican Republic. It is danced by couples, and the man leads. Merengue is danced in 4/4 time, and the basic step is a quick step-side-step.

Merengue-dance

Merengue is believed to have originated in the Dominican Republic in the 19th century. Some say it is a creole dance, born of the blending of African and European cultures. Others say it is purely African, brought to the Dominican Republic by slaves.

Whatever its origins, merengue is now a national symbol of the Dominican Republic. It is the country’s official dance and is danced at all kinds of social gatherings, from weddings to funerals.

Merengue is a very lively dance and is usually accompanied by upbeat merengue music. The music is fast-paced and has a lot of rhythmic percussions, including drums, maracas, and claves.
